Virheenkäsittely ja vianmääritys
Vianetsintävinkkejä
TacoTranslatea integroidessa ja käyttäessäsi saatat kohdata ongelmia. On tärkeää huomata, että TacoTranslate näyttää oletuksena aina alkuperäisen tekstin, kun virhe ilmenee. Virheitä ei heitetä eikä sovelluksesi kaadu.
Tyypillisesti ongelmat on kuitenkin hyvin helppo ratkaista. Tässä muutamia hyödyllisiä vinkkejä vianmääritykseen:
Tarkista konsolin lokit
TacoTranslate tulostaa vianmääritystietoja virhetilanteissa.
Tarkastele verkkopyyntöjä
Suodata pyynnöt käyttämällä tacotranslate
ja tarkista niiden vastaukset.
Virheobjektin käyttäminen
TacoTranslate tarjoaa virheobjektin useTacoTranslate
hookin kautta, joka voi auttaa virheiden käsittelyssä ja vianetsinnässä. Tämä objekti sisältää tietoja kaikista käännösprosessin aikana esiintyvistä virheistä, jolloin voit reagoida asianmukaisesti sovelluksessasi.
import {useTacoTranslate, Translate} from 'tacotranslate/react';
function Page() {
const {error} = useTacoTranslate();
return (
<div>
{error ? <div>Error: {error.message}</div> : null}
<Translate string="Hello, world!" />
</div>
);
}